Champaign Public Library seeks an experienced and collaborative Human Resources Manager to lead all aspects of human resources operations. This position oversees a wide range of human resources functions, including recruitment, onboarding, employee relations, benefits administration, training and development, performance management, compensation support, and compliance with employment laws and policies.
As a trusted resource for staff and supervisors, the Human Resources Manager provides guidance, coaching, and support while fostering a respectful and welcoming work environment. This role works closely with Library Administration and the City of Champaign Human Resources Department on benefits, workforce planning, employee engagement initiatives, and organizational development efforts. The position also coordinates staff training programs and professional development opportunities, maintains confidential employee records, and supports a variety of administrative functions.
Requirements
Bachelor deg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or related field (required)
SHRM-CP, SHRM-SCP, or PHR certification (required)
Experience working in a library, educational, or municipal environment (preferred)
Experience working with collective bargaining and labor relations (required)
Minimum of 3–5 years of progressive HR experience, preferably in a public or nonprofit setting
Strong knowledge of employment laws and HR best practices
Knowledge of Spanish and/or French is helpful
Any equivalent combination of experience and training which provides the required knowledge, skills, and abilities
